JD on the podium in COTA Race 1
Fresh N Lean Progressive Yamaha Racing’s fill-in rider JD Beach fought back to third to give the team a double-podium finish in the punishing conditions in Austin, Texas.
JD continued to make progress on the Attack Yamaha R1 in his second outing with the team as a fill-in rider for Cameron Petersen. The Kentucky rider, who has been racing full-time in the American Flat Track series since 2020, had a solid qualifying effort in fifth. He tried to grab the holeshot but ultimately was shuffled back to sixth.
Undeterred, JD put his head down and steadily made his way forward to third with three laps to go. He tried to advance to the runner-up spot but ultimately ran out of time and crossed the line third for his first MotoAmerica Superbike podium since 2019 at the New Jersey Motorsports Park.
